Zia Conversation Summary: Instant Context for Every Customer Interaction
Zoho CRM now provides a single snapshot of all customer interactions with Zia Conversation Summary. It consolidates recent emails, calls, meetings, and notes, giving reps, managers, and cross-functional teams a quick recap of what happened, what was promised, and what still needs attention. Zia also flags delays, missed follow-ups, sentiment, and intent for a complete view of each record. This feature works through Record Assistant and requires Smart Prompt permissions, available for Professional and above editions. Check out the post for full details.
Zia ICR Adds Zero Shot Field Prompting to Automate Data Extraction
Zia’s Intelligent Character Recognition (ICR) now uses zero-shot field prompting with Visual Language Models (VLM) to extract data from images and update CRM fields without training or manual setup. It reads printed or handwritten text, handles rotated or custom-shaped images, and fills multiple fields at once, speeding up tasks like capturing RFQs, onboarding sellers, processing car registrations, and other routine operations. This update is available for Enterprise, Ultimate, CRM Plus, and Zoho One in US, EU, and IN data centers. Learn more in this post.

Filtering Dropdown Data by Another Field
@Tom Mitchell wanted to restrict lookup fields in the Quotes module based on a specific criteria. Specifically, the Reseller lookup to show only Accounts marked as “Reseller,” and the Reseller Rep field to display Contacts linked to that selected Account. The solution provided by @Hugh Marshall, using lookup filters, was tailor-made for this need. With this approach, related fields display only the relevant options without requiring custom scripts. Running Two Actions After Mail Merge
@Sophie wanted to streamline their mail merge so the merged document saves to WorkDrive and to the original Deal record without having to run two separate merges. Each action worked individually, but getting them to run together was a challenge. @Sunderjan Siddharth explained that this can be handled by using a single custom function through “Merge and Invoke Custom Function,” or by triggering a workflow that runs a unified action after the merge, allowing both actions to execute in one smooth sequence. Send Emails with Inline QR Codes and Dynamic Images
@David wanted to embed a dynamic QR code directly in an email template rather than sending it as an attachment. @Andres noted that inline images are natively supported only in mail merge templates, while @Haiku Technical Support suggested generating the image via a URL or embedding it using base64 (a way to convert a file into text so it can be included directly in the email body) in Deluge. Since URLs weren't an option in David’s case, the base64 approach offered a practical way to include true inline images. (Kaizen #217): Automation Tasks API
This Kaizen post talks about how the Automation Tasks API helps add accountability to workflows by auditing existing tasks, creating follow-ups, updating priorities, and cleaning up old tasks. Tasks can be triggered by events such as onboarding or lost deals, using execution time, static values, and merge fields. Automating these actions ensures teams stay on top of critical follow-ups while keeping operations running smoothly. Check out the full post to learn more.
(Kaizen #218): Field Updates API
This Kaizen post shows how Field Updates can automatically change key fields when a workflow triggers, helping teams prioritize important leads without manual checks. The example focuses on marking high-score leads as High Profit and tagging them instantly. It also outlines how to create, edit, and manage Field Updates through API v8.
